Bhadana

Bhadana is a village located in Manasa tehsil of Neemuch district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 40km away from sub-district headquarter Manasa (tehsildar office) and 77km away from district headquarter Neemuch. As per 2009 stats, Bhadana village is also a gram panchayat.

About Bhadana

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Bhadana is 468939. The village spans a total geographical area of 1089.31 hectares. Rampura is nearest town to Bhadana village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 20km away.

Population of Bhadana

Below is a concise population overview of Bhadana as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 3,728 1,921 1,807
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 653 340 313
Scheduled Castes (SC) 147 80 67
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 276 139 137
Literate Population 1,453 987 466
Illiterate Population 2,275 934 1,341

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Bhadana village:

  • The total population of Bhadana village is around 3,728, including approximately 1,921 males and 1,807 females, with a sex ratio of 940 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 653 children aged 0–6 years in Bhadana village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Bhadana village has 147 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 276 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Bhadana village is about 38.98%, with male literacy at 51.38% and female literacy at 25.79%.
  • There are around 847 households in Bhadana village.

Connectivity of Bhadana

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Bhadana. As per the 2011 stats, Bhadana had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
